git-sim
pydriller
Our great sponsors
git-sim | pydriller | |
---|---|---|
5 | 2 | |
4,095 | 797 | |
1.6% | - | |
7.9 | 7.1 | |
6 days ago | 5 months ago | |
Python | Python | |
GNU General Public License v3.0 only | Apache License 2.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
git-sim
-
Mastering Emacs: What's new in Emacs 29.1
Has anyone figured out how to pair magit with git-sim (https://github.com/initialcommit-com/git-sim) so that you can use magit's controls but then get a picture of what you're about to do before you do it?
- git-sim
-
Config properties not set programatically
The `handle_animations()` function is called from a separate module. Here's a link to the code file on GitHub in case it helps: https://github.com/initialcommit-com/git-sim/blob/main/git_sim/animations.py
- Visually simulate Git operations with a single terminal command
-
Git-SIM: Visually simulate Git operations in your own repos with a single termi
Haha wow you posted this before I could! I created Git-Sim and hope that folks can get some use and value out of it. Happy to answer any questions anyone might have, and especially looking for feedback so that I can improve the tool. Also if anyone is interested in contributing let me know and also check out the project Github page:
https://github.com/initialcommit-com/git-sim
pydriller
-
Extracting git repository data with PyDriller
PyDriller is an open-source Python library that allows you to "drill into" git repositories.
- Pydriller: Python Framework to analyse Git repositories
What are some alternatives?
tree-sitter-module - Building script for tree-sitter language definitions
Software-Development-Project-Structure - This repository has the purpose of creating a hierarchical tree file organization system standard for small to medium size projects. Each folder sorted by the programming language will contain a file structure template that can be cloned or downloaded to start new projects. I have come to a project structure that shall avoid confusion being as simple as possible and should keep your code clean, neat, structured, and clutter free. The file structure system is modular and suited to modern standards, therefore you can add or remove files and folders to tailor it to a particular project or task. Each folder has its own explanation in this guide and more documentation in the folder itself.
git-cola - git-cola: The highly caffeinated Git GUI
Pandas - Flexible and powerful data analysis / manipulation library for Python, providing labeled data structures similar to R data.frame objects, statistical functions, and much more
ManimML - ManimML is a project focused on providing animations and visualizations of common machine learning concepts with the Manim Community Library.
ML.NET - ML.NET is an open source and cross-platform machine learning framework for .NET.
git-exercises
kopf - A Python framework to write Kubernetes operators in just a few lines of code
tortoisegit - Windows Explorer Extension to Operate Git; Mirror of official repository https://tortoisegit.org/sourcecode
manim-physics - Physics simulation plugin of Manim that can generate scenes in various branches of Physics.
git-from-the-bottom-up - An introduction to the architecture and design of the Git content manager
video-to-ascii - It is a simple python package to play videos in the terminal using characters as pixels